Injured Albany Officer Jonathan Damphier Out Of Hospital
A week after being shot in an ambush attack in which the suspect then killed himself, a police officer in the region is back home with his family. Albany Police officer Jonathan Damphier was released from Albany Medical Center Hospital on Wednesday, April 24, the agency announced. Cameras were rolling as Damphier emerged from the hospital in a wheelchair accompanied by Albany Police Chief Eric Hawkins. Alert Issued For Missing 11-Year-Old From Albany
The search is on for an 11-year-old boy who was reported missing in the Capital Region. Kulanji Moore was last seen in Albany at around 11 a.m. Tuesday, Sept. 20, near North Main Avenue and Washington Avenue, according to Albany Police. The boy is described as Black, standing 5-feet-6-inches tall and weighing 160 pounds. He has black hair and brown eyes. Kulanji was last seen wearing a black Looney Tunes jacket, a white t-shirt, gray athletic pants, and white sneakers, police said.
